Gameplay of Cyberpunk 2077 is fantastic. The combat is very good from the way the guns handle with the PS5 haptic controller feedback. The driving is good. I really like how the game is more of an action adventure game with some rpg game mechanics. The rpg elements of the game are not cumbersome. The skill trees are just right to make your character feel different depending on which perks you put in. I like the idea of the freedom you have of adding attribute points and how it impacts your game experience in the beautiful well done open world. I like how the clothes in the game are only cosmetic. Yet there are plenty of ways to customize your character using the cyberware features on your character.
